July 9th 2019. Serbian passport, from Konibodom to Kokand via this border. Uzbekistan visa free. On foot. Very simple and fast, 10min Tajik side, 10min Uzbek side. No Xray, no luggage check, no dumb questions (not any actually :D), nothing. Just stamps and welcome! There is a procedure for cars, it is slower. No cars on Uzbek side, just taxi drivers. Kokand is 50km away. I was lucky enough to wait for 20 min until taxi driver gave me a ride for free. :D BTW, in Uzbekistan no one knows literally what is hitchhiking. People do hitchhike, but everyone pay. So explain before enter the car.

Took a taxi from Kokand to the border for about $6-8 dollars (can't remember), whole car (was with a local beforehand though, who negotiated price), border was super easy, didn't even print my Tajik visa. Once through, a handful of taxi drivers, ended up paying either $15 or $25 for a whole car (again sorry, can't remember, hope it was the former) to Dushanbe. Only haggled down $5 because I was tired and it was getting dark/late.

Were crossing this border twice within 1 week (Mexican and Russian citizens) both ways. At least we tried... No PCR test required IF YOU HAVE vaccination. Otherwise you can take one at the border. Costs 130thsd uz sum.
1. Crossing Uz-Tj
Easy on Uz side, waited for 40 minutes on Tj side even though we and some guys from Ukraine and Belorussia were the only people there. After we crossed the border these guys told us that they'd had to make a call to some "high ranked" person in Tajikistan in order to rush the border control officers to let us in. We had all the necessary documents on hand and didn't bribe anyone (although they didn't even had a chance to ask for it)
2. Crossing Tj-Uz
In 1 week we were going back the same way. Tj border officers told us that the Uz border control didn't let tourists from Portugal a few days ago. So we went straight to Uz border in order to clarify this. And they told us they couldn't let us in unless we had flight tickets out of Uz FROM FERGANA (They didn't care much if we'd have had tickets from Tashkent for instance). Tj border officers now knew about our problem and one of them offered us fake tickets from Fergana for 150 Tj somoni per person. We decided to decline the offer so we had to go all the way to Oybek border not far away from Tashkent. We had no troubles there.

I can add that I tried crossing from the Tajik to the Uzbek side two days ago, and they didn't let me in.

The Tajik officer said he would let me exit Tajikistan, but before stamping the passport he went with me to ask to the Uzbek side wether they would let me in.

The Uzbek officer said he didn't know about my citizenship, and called a superior, who told him that the border was only open for Tajik and Uzbek citizens, and that I had to use Oybek

Update Tajikistan -> Uzbekistan
Yesterday we crossed the border from Konibodom to Besharik. Uzbek officer asked for covid vaccine certificate and wrote it down in a book.
- From Konibodom, mashroutka 164 direction Patar (патар) (4 TJS)
- From the border, shared taxi to Besharik (10'000 UZS), and from there mashroutka to Kokand (6'000 UZS)
